Grilled Mediterranean Swordfish Recipe With Citrus Marinade
Introduction
With its meaty texture and delicate, clean flavor, swordfish is the star of many Mediterranean feasts. This Grilled Mediterranean Swordfish Recipe With Citrus Marinade combines the brightness of fresh citrus, savory herbs, and olive oil to create a dish that’s both vibrant and deeply satisfying. It’s a crowd-pleaser—quick enough for a weeknight dinner, impressive enough for entertaining, and loaded with zesty flavors that capture the essence of coastal Mediterranean cooking.
Why You’ll Love This Mediterranean Swordfish
This recipe delivers restaurant-quality grilled swordfish with minimal effort. The citrus marinade not only accents the mild, buttery taste of swordfish but also keeps it wonderfully moist on the grill. Paired with Mediterranean herbs, hints of garlic, and a pop of lemon, lime, and orange, each bite feels like a mini-vacation by the sea.
The Secret to a Perfect Citrus Marinade
A winning marinade starts with a blend of fresh lemon, orange, and lime juices that tenderize the fish and infuse it with flavor. Olive oil, minced garlic, oregano, and parsley round out the mix, enhancing the swordfish while keeping it healthy and light. Marinate the fish for at least 30 minutes—just long enough for the flavors to permeate, but not so long that the acid starts to “cook” the fish.
Grilling Mediterranean Swordfish to Perfection
The key to juicy swordfish is not overcooking it. Aim for a hot grill, lightly oiled grates, and about 4-5 minutes per side depending on thickness. You’re looking for those gorgeous grill marks and just-cooked-through flesh that flakes easily but is still moist in the center.
Serving Suggestions for Mediterranean Swordfish
Present your swordfish with a drizzle of the reserved marinade, a scattering of fresh herbs, and a few extra lemon wedges. Pair with sides like grilled vegetables, orzo with herbs, or a crisp Greek salad. For a full Mediterranean experience, add a dollop of tzatziki and a warm loaf of crusty bread.
Nutritional Information and Serving Size
This recipe serves 4 and each portion (about 6 ounces of swordfish, including marinade) offers approximately 240 calories, 32g protein, and plenty of omega-3s. It’s a wholesome main dish that fits beautifully into a balanced meal plan.
Grilled Mediterranean Swordfish Recipe With Citrus Marinade (Recap)
Bright, fresh, and full of bold Mediterranean flavors, this swordfish recipe brings a sun-kissed flair to your table—perfect for a healthy family dinner or summer gathering.
Ingredients
💡Meal Planning Tip: Save this recipe to automatically generate an organized shopping list with all ingredients sorted by store section—perfect for efficient grocery trips and stress-free meal planning.

Instructions
- In a medium bowl, whisk together the lemon, lime, and orange zest and juice, olive oil, garlic, parsley, oregano, salt, and pepper.
- Place swordfish steaks in a large zip-top bag or shallow dish. Pour the marinade over the fish, making sure each steak is well coated. Cover and refrigerate for 30 minutes to 1 hour (not longer to avoid “cooking” the fish in acid).
- Preheat your grill to medium-high. Lightly oil the grates.
- Remove swordfish from the marinade, letting excess drip off. Set aside a couple of tablespoons of marinade for drizzling (do not reuse marinade that’s been in contact with raw fish).
- Grill the swordfish steaks for about 4–5 minutes per side, turning once, until grill marks appear and the inside is just opaque.
- Transfer to a platter. Drizzle with reserved marinade and a sprinkle of fresh parsley. Serve with lemon and lime wedges.
Weekly Meal Planning
This Grilled Mediterranean Swordfish fits seamlessly into your weekly meal prep. Save and schedule this recipe to organize a week of flavorful meals—and let CookifyAI build your smart shopping list, factoring in all your planned dishes for a streamlined grocery run.
Planning Benefits:
- Automatically tallies total ingredient quantities across all scheduled recipes
- Organizes shopping lists by grocery store section for time-saving trips
- Helps prevent duplicate purchases and forgotten items
- Makes weeknight dinners effortless and well-coordinated
Pro tip: When you schedule all your weekly meals, CookifyAI consolidates shared ingredients (like olive oil or herbs), so you buy exactly what you need—cutting down on food waste and saving you money.
Cook and Prep Times
Prep Time: 15 minutes (plus 30–60 minutes marinating)
Cook Time: 10 minutes
Total Time: 25 minutes (plus marinating)